About Blue Bulls Logo
The logo features a stylized depiction of a bull in a deep blue color. The bull appears in a strong, bold outline, facing directly towards the viewer. Its horns are prominently displayed, extending outward from the top of its head with a noticeable curve. The shape of the bull's head is symmetrical, and within its outline, the words "BLUE BULLS" are written in capital letters.
The text is also in the same deep blue hue as the outline of the bull, and it is placed in the center of the logo, following the shape of the bull's head and fitting neatly within its silhouette. The font of the text is bold and blocky, with a modern, sans-serif style that suggests strength and stability.
The color scheme of the logo is monochromatic, sticking to various shades of blue, with the deeper blue used for the primary elements, providing a contrast against a lighter background or lighter elements within the logo itself.
Overall, the Blue Bulls logo conveys a sense of power and aggression, common traits associated with bulls, in a simple yet striking visual that utilizes color and form to establish a strong brand identity.
